Hi all,
I came across a jade glass rotating condiment set over Xmas which had the letters SV on the base. Does anyone know which maker used SV as a mark?
I did not buy the condiment set so I've no photos to show.
Regards
Chris
-
Happy New Year, Chris :hi:
Presuming, it could be one like this:
http://www.pressglas-pavillon.de/deckeldosen/08301.html
SV is Schmid(t) Verriers, meanwhile also confirmed by Pressglas-Korrespondenz:
http://www.pressglas-korrespondenz.de/aktuelles/pdf/pk-2010-3w-vogt-sv-weihwasser-1875.pdf
